Product Description
Size: 25mg / 100mg
MW 259.26 Da, Purity >98%. Thalidomide (ab120032) analog and TNF-α inhibitor. Potent antitumor and anti-inflammatory effects. Modulates and potentiates host immune responses against multiple myeloma. Active in vitro.
Key facts
CAS number:191732-72-6,
Purity:>98%,
Form:SolidSee storage information,
Molecular weight:259.26 Da,
Molecular formula:C13H13N3O3,
PubChem:216326,
Nature:Synthetic,
Solubility:Soluble in DMSO to 100 mM,
Biochemical name:Lenalidomide,
Biological description:Thalidomide (ab120032) analog and TNF-α inhibitor. Potent antitumor and anti-inflammatory effects. Modulates and potentiates host immune responses against multiple myeloma. Active in vitro.,
Canonical smiles:C1CC(=O)NC(=O)C1N2CC3=C(C2=O)C=CC=C3N,
InChi:InChI=1S/C13H13N3O3/c14-9-3-1-2-7-8(9)6-16(13(7)19)10-4-5-11(17)15-12(10)18/h1-3,10H,4-6,14H2,(H,15,17,18),
InChiKey:GOTYRUGSSMKFNF-UHFFFAOYSA-N,
IUPAC Name:3-(7-amino-3-oxo-1H-isoindol-2-yl)piperidine-2,6-dione

Properties and Storage Information:
Shipped at conditions-Ambient - Can Ship with Ice, Appropriate short-term storage conditions--20°C, Appropriate long-term storage conditions--20°C, Storage information-Store under desiccating conditions, The product can be stored for up to 12 months

Ikaros also known as IKZF1 is a zinc finger transcription factor with a mass of around 58 kDa. It is important for the development and function of the immune system specifically impacting lymphocyte differentiation. Ikaros is prominently expressed in hematopoietic cells including both B and T lymphocytes. IKZF3 another member of the Ikaros family serves similar roles while cereblon (CRBN) is part of the E3 ubiquitin ligase complex. CRBN is not a transcription factor but functions in protein ubiquitination and is expressed in multiple tissues suggesting diverse functions across different biological contexts.
Biological function summary
Ikaros and IKZF3 act as transcriptional regulators shaping lymphocyte gene expression in the immune system. They form complexes with other proteins to exert their regulatory effects on chromatin and transcription. CRBN as a substrate receptor for the CUL4-RBX1-DDB1-CRBN E3 ubiquitin ligase complex influences protein degradation pathways. It does not directly regulate transcription but plays a part in controlling protein turnover which can have regulatory impacts on cell signaling pathways.
Pathways
The significance of Ikaros and IKZF3 extends to the JAK-STAT signaling and B-cell receptor signaling pathways. In these pathways their transcriptional regulation affects gene expression critical for immune cell function. CRBN's role through ubiquitination connects indirectly to these pathways by modulating protein stability. Together they interact within complex networks of protein regulation influencing cellular responses to external stimuli.
Ikaros and IKZF3 are linked to hematologic malignancies such as leukemia. These transcription factors' mutations or dysregulation can lead to uncontrolled cell proliferation. The connection of CRBN to diseases like multiple myeloma comes from its interaction with the drug lenalidomide a derivative of thalidomide which modulates the immune response by degrading IKZF proteins. These interactions highlight the therapeutic targeting potential of CRBN in relation to drug efficacy and disease modulation.
